5. C modeling#
5.1. Characteristics of modeling#
We use 2D_ FLUIDE, D_ PLAN and 2D_ and 2D_ FLUI_STRU modeling in coupled linear dynamics IFS (formulation \((u,p,\mathrm{\varphi })\)).
This modeling tests the creation of empirical modes by activating re-orthogonalization (ORTHO_BASE = “OUI”).
5.2. Characteristics of the mesh#
The mesh contains 10654 elements of type TRIA3.
